Single-nucleotide polymorphisms among microRNA: big effects on cancer.
Chinese journal of cancer - 1 Jun 2011
Song Feng-Ju, Chen Ke-Xin
Abstract excerpt
MicroRNAs (miRNAs) are small non-coding RNAs that regulate gene expression at the transcriptional or posttranscriptional level. Many miRNAs are found to play a significant role in cancer development either as tumor suppressor genes or as oncogenes.
